"Cristie Clark, Christine Cavalier, and Lisa Mazeo play three aspiring actresses who audition for a sleazy photographer/videomaker (Ben Morgan). From playing college students going through a college hazing to playing strangulation and poisoning victims, the girls find themselves dressed in very sexy outfits while being both videotaped and photographed. But when one of them learns that the photographer also sells drugs on the side, all three find themselves in danger of their lives! Desiree Varga (Lonna Cottrell) investigates the girl’s disappearances and ends up in a gun battle with the killer from which the only one of them will walk away alive!"
